Cross River REC, Briyai Joins Bayelsa Guber Race, Explains Choice Of APC

By Ushang Ewa The Independent National Electoral Commission’s Resident Electoral Commissioner in Cross River State, Dr. Frankland Briyai has resigned. Briyai who took over from Mike Igini in 2017, announced his resignation on Thursday following weeks of speculations. He has joined the gubernatorial race in his native Bayelsa state and hopes to shake off heavyweights

RUGA: Senator Gershom Bassey Seeks Permanent Suspension Of The Federal Government’s RUGA policy

By Patrick Obia The Senator representating Cross River South senatorial district in the 9th Assembly, Senator Gershom Bassey, has added his voice to calls for the permanent suspension of the proposed establishment of Rural Grazing Areas otherwise known as (RUGA) by the Federal Government.
